更新时间:2025-12-30 GMT+08:00
分享

字符操作

方法名称

功能描述

参数说明

获取长度

获取字符串的字符长度,返回长度值。

参数:

"目标字符串"

示例:

"hello" → 5

字符首次出现位置

查找指定字符在字符串中首次出现的位置,返回位置值。

参数:

"目标字符串","查找字符串"

返回值:字符首次出现的位置(从0开始)。

示例:

"hello","ell" → 1

获取字符

获取指定位置的字符,返回该字符。

参数:

"目标字符串","位置"
  • 目标字符串:原始字符串。
  • 位置:指定索引(从0开始)。

示例:

"hello",1  → "e"

字符最后出现位置

查找指定字符在字符串中最后出现的位置,返回位置值。

参数:

"目标字符串","查找字符串"

返回值:字符最后出现的位置(从0开始)。

示例:

"hellohello","ell" → 6

指定起始的字符串截取

截取指定区间的字符串(含头不含尾),返回截取后的字符串。

参数:

"目标字符串","开始位置","结束位置"
  • 目标字符串:原始字符串。
  • 开始位置:起始索引(包含,从0开始)。
  • 结束位置:结束索引(不包含)。

返回值:截取后的子字符串。

示例:

"hello",0,2 → "hel"

替换字符串

使用新字符串替换原字符串中的指定旧字符串,返回替换后的字符串。

参数:

"目标字符串","原字符串","新字符串"
  • 目标字符串:原始字符串。
  • 原字符串:需要被替换的字符串。
  • 新字符串:替换内容。

返回值:替换后的新字符串。

示例:

"hello world","hello","hi" → "hi world"

转小写

将字符串中所有英文字符转换为小写,返回转换后的字符串。

参数:

"目标字符串"

示例:

"HeLLo" → "hello"

转大写

将字符串中所有英文字符转换为大写,返回转换后的字符串。

参数:

"目标字符串"

示例:

"HeLLo" → "HELLO"

去空格

去除字符串首尾空格,返回处理后字符串。

参数:

"目标字符串文本"

目标字符串文本:需要处理的原始字符串。

返回值:去除首尾空格后的新字符串。

示例:

"  hello  " → "hello"

指定开始的字符串截取

从指定位置开始截取字符串直到末尾,返回截取后的字符串。

参数:

"目标字符串","开始位置"
  • 目标字符串:原始字符串。
  • 开始位置:起始索引(从0开始)。

返回值:从起始位置到末尾的子字符串。

示例:

"hello",2 → "llo"

指定结束的字符串截取

截取字符串开头到指定位置的字符串,返回截取后的字符串。

参数:

"目标字符串","结束位置"
  • 目标字符串:原始字符串。
  • 结束位置:结束索引(不包含)。

返回值:从开头到指定位置的字符串。

示例:

"hello",2 → "hel"

数字转字符串

将数字转换为对应的字符串。

参数:

数字

数字:需要转换的数字。

返回值:数字的字符串形式。

示例:

100 → "100"

相关文档